Abstract EN

The paper illustrates a novel approach to modify the Hopf bifurcation nature via a nonlinear state feedback control, which leaves the equilibrium properties unchanged.

This result is achieved by recurring to linear and nonlinear transformations, which lead the system to locally assume the ordinary differential equation representation.

Third-order models are considered, since they can be seen as proper representatives of a larger class of systems.

The explicit relationship between the control input and the Hopf bifurcation nature is obtained via a frequency approach, that does not need the computation of the center manifold.
